Product
arrow
Pricing
arrow
Resource
arrow
Use Cases
arrow
Locations
arrow
Help Center
arrow
Program
arrow
WhatsApp
WhatsApp
WhatsApp
Email
Email
Enterprise Service
Enterprise Service
menu
WhatsApp
WhatsApp
Email
Email
Enterprise Service
Enterprise Service
Submit
pyproxy Basic information
pyproxy Waiting for a reply
Your form has been submitted. We'll contact you in 24 hours.
Close
Home/ Blog/ How to optimize web page loading speed through proxy agreements?

How to optimize web page loading speed through proxy agreements?

PYPROXY PYPROXY · Aug 13, 2025

To ensure a better user experience, website loading speed has become a significant factor in web development. Slow-loading websites not only drive away visitors but also affect search engine rankings. One effective approach to improving webpage load times is through proxy protocols. By acting as intermediaries between the user and the web server, proxies can help optimize the delivery of web content. They cache data, compress files, reduce latency, and balance traffic, significantly improving the overall performance of websites. This article explores the different ways proxy protocols can be used to enhance webpage loading speed.

Understanding Proxy Protocols

Proxy protocols work by acting as middlemen between a user’s browser and the web server. When a user requests a page, the proxy server retrieves the data and delivers it to the user. There are various types of proxies, such as forward proxies, reverse proxies, and caching proxies, each serving a specific purpose. The primary advantage of using proxies is their ability to cache frequently accessed content, reducing the need to retrieve data from the server repeatedly, which significantly speeds up the process.

Types of Proxy Protocols

1. Forward Proxy

A forward proxy sits between the client and the internet, managing requests made by users. It forwards client requests to the server and returns the server’s response to the client. While it is often used for security and privacy purposes, forward proxies can also cache static resources like images, stylesheets, and JavaScript files, which reduces load times for frequently visited pages.

2. Reverse Proxy

Reverse proxies, unlike forward proxies, sit in front of web servers and handle requests from clients. They serve as intermediaries between users and web servers. By caching content, reverse proxies reduce the workload on the server, thus improving response times. Reverse proxies also assist in load balancing, which helps distribute incoming requests evenly across multiple servers, further improving performance.

3. Caching Proxy

Caching proxies are a subset of reverse proxies that store copies of frequently accessed web content. When a user requests a webpage that has been cached, the proxy can serve the cached content directly, bypassing the web server altogether. This results in faster loading times and reduced server load. Additionally, caching proxies can help minimize bandwidth usage, which is especially useful for websites with heavy traffic.

Benefits of Using Proxy Protocols to Optimize Webpage Speed

1. Reduced Latency

One of the main advantages of proxy protocols is their ability to reduce latency. Proxies often cache web content in servers that are geographically closer to the end user. By serving content from a local proxy, the time it takes for data to travel from the server to the user’s device is minimized, resulting in faster load times.

2. Load Balancing

A significant challenge for websites with high traffic is balancing the load across servers. Proxy protocols, particularly reverse proxies, can distribute incoming traffic evenly across multiple servers. This load balancing ensures no single server is overwhelmed with requests, improving website performance and preventing crashes during traffic spikes.

3. Content Compression

Proxy protocols can also compress content before sending it to users. Compressing large files, such as images and JavaScript, reduces their size, allowing for faster transmission. By reducing the amount of data that needs to be transferred, proxies help lower loading times, especially for users on slower networks.

4. Reduced Server Load

By caching frequently accessed data, proxies help reduce the number of requests that need to be handled by the main web server. This reduces server load and frees up resources for other tasks. The server can also avoid processing the same requests repeatedly, which improves its efficiency and response time.

5. Improved Security

In addition to enhancing performance, proxy protocols can also improve security by masking the identity of the web server. By using a reverse proxy, sensitive server information, such as IP addresses, can be hidden from the outside world. This added layer of security helps protect the server from potential cyber-attacks.

Best Practices for Implementing Proxy Protocols

1. Use CDN for Geographically Distributed Caching

A Content Delivery Network (CDN) is a system of distributed servers that can deliver content more quickly by caching it in multiple locations worldwide. By integrating CDN services with proxy protocols, you can ensure that users from various regions access the content from the nearest server, significantly improving loading speeds.

2. Cache Static Content Effectively

Static content like images, CSS, and JavaScript files should be cached effectively to reduce load times. By configuring proxy protocols to cache these elements, users can access them quickly without requesting them from the web server every time. It's essential to set appropriate expiration times for cached content to ensure that users always receive up-to-date information.

3. Optimize Load Balancing

Effective load balancing is critical for maintaining website performance during periods of high traffic. Proxy protocols should be configured to distribute requests evenly across multiple servers. This ensures that no single server becomes a bottleneck, improving response times and reducing the likelihood of server overloads.

4. Enable Compression for Larger Files

To enhance performance, ensure that proxy protocols are configured to compress large files before they are sent to users. Compression reduces file sizes, making it faster to transmit data across networks. Popular compression methods like GZIP can significantly reduce the size of HTML, CSS, and JavaScript files.

5. Regularly Monitor Proxy Performance

To ensure that proxy protocols are working optimally, it is essential to regularly monitor their performance. Monitoring tools can help identify any issues, such as caching errors or server overloads, that may affect the loading speed. By staying on top of performance metrics, you can ensure that proxy protocols continue to provide the desired results.

Conclusion

Optimizing webpage loading speed is crucial for improving user experience and search engine rankings. Proxy protocols, whether forward proxies, reverse proxies, or caching proxies, offer a range of benefits that can significantly improve website performance. By reducing latency, balancing traffic, compressing files, and caching content, proxy protocols help ensure faster loading times, reduced server load, and improved security. When implemented correctly, proxy protocols can play a crucial role in the overall optimization of website performance, providing tangible benefits to both users and web administrators.

Related Posts

Clicky